Police Appeal To Locate Missing Boy From Bankstown

Police are appealing for public assistance to locate a boy missing from Bankstown.

Brodie Brien, aged 14, was last seen about 12pm on Thursday, 2 May 2024, at a residence in Bankstown.

When he could no longer be contacted or located, officers attached to Bankstown Police Area Command were notified and commenced inquiries into his whereabouts.

Police hold serious concerns for his welfare due to his age.

Brodie is described as being of Caucasian appearance, about 150cm-160cm tall, of slim build with short blonde hair and brown eyes.

He was last seen wearing a blue hooded jumper, black pants, and black and white sneakers.

Brodie is known to frequent the Wollongong, Prestons, Liverpool and Blacktown areas.

Anyone with information into Brodie's whereabouts is urged to call Bankstown Police Area Command or Crime Stoppers on 1800 333 000.
